On 15 November 2015, several members of the Ukrainian parliament, led by Artem Dmytruk, head of the group on inter-parliamentary affairs with the Republic of Armenia, accompanied by Hrachya Hakobyan, head of the Armenia-Ukraine Friendship Group, and members of the group visited the memorial in Tsitsernakaberd. They laid flowers at the eternal flame for the victims of the so-called "Armenian genocide. This was reported by the press service of the Armenian parliament.
The guests visit Armenia to participate in a working conference to mark the 20th anniversary of the Union of Armenians of Ukraine.
"Armenia and Ukraine are fraternal countries. The Armenian "genocide" is a fact of human history that must not be repeated. Such a thing is inadmissible... Ukraine and Armenia have much in common - both Ukrainians and Armenians have received painful blows in different times. We must be friends and help each other in difficult times," Artem Dmytruk said.
On the very same day that Artem Dmitruk was performing "ritual worship" at the so-called "genocide" memorial in Yerevan - an action obligatory for any politician being "nurtured" by the Armenian lobby - in Ukraine itself he was expelled from the parliamentary faction of the ruling "Servant of the People" party.
The faction's spokeswoman Yuliya Paliychuk said on Telegram that Artem Dmytruk had been decided to be expelled from the Servant of the People faction on 15 November 2021. Paliychuk also stressed that Dmytruk would also be kicked out of the law-enforcement committee.
It was not a coincidence that the Ukrainian ruling party got rid of the "Armenian-genocide-loving" MP so quickly. It is already known that Artem Dmitriy Dmytruk will join the Smart Politics inter-faction association, which will be set up by former Council speaker Dmytro Razumkov.
The head of the "Servant of the People' party, Aleksandr Korniyenko, has recently clarified what kind of political force this is. He said that Dmytro Razumkov decided to unite "with old politicians", first of all, former Interior Minister Arsen Avakov. At the same time, Korniyenko was skeptical about the chances of this merger.
"Joining the old politicians that we have been watching for a week in the Raya bloc format, represented by Dmytro Razumkov, Arseniy Avakov, Arseniy Yatsenyuk, is not what the electorate expects," Korniyenko said.
